LSSTApplications  10.0+286,10.0+36,10.0+46,10.0-2-g4f67435,10.1+152,10.1+37,11.0,11.0+1,11.0-1-g47edd16,11.0-1-g60db491,11.0-1-g7418c06,11.0-2-g04d2804,11.0-2-g68503cd,11.0-2-g818369d,11.0-2-gb8b8ce7
LSSTDataManagementBasePackage
Classes | Variables
lsst.meas.base.noiseReplacer Namespace Reference

Classes

class  NoiseReplacerConfig
 
class  NoiseReplacer
 Class that handles replacing sources with noise during measurement. More...
 
class  NoiseReplacerList
 
class  NoiseGenerator
 Base class for noise generators used by the "doReplaceWithNoise" routine: these produce HeavyFootprints filled with noise generated in various ways. More...
 
class  ImageNoiseGenerator
 
class  GaussianNoiseGenerator
 Generates noise using the afwMath.Random() and afwMath.randomGaussianImage() routines. More...
 
class  FixedGaussianNoiseGenerator
 Generates Gaussian noise with a fixed mean and standard deviation. More...
 
class  VariancePlaneNoiseGenerator
 Generates Gaussian noise whose variance matches that of the variance plane of the image. More...
 
class  DummyNoiseReplacer
 A do-nothing standin for NoiseReplacer, used when we want to disable NoiseReplacer. More...
 

Variables

tuple __all__ = ("NoiseReplacerConfig", "NoiseReplacer", "DummyNoiseReplacer")
 

Variable Documentation

tuple lsst.meas.base.noiseReplacer.__all__ = ("NoiseReplacerConfig", "NoiseReplacer", "DummyNoiseReplacer")

Definition at line 30 of file noiseReplacer.py.